I was making a rhetorical comment to demonstrate my enthusiasm for the game (it is out in the summer, btw). The toys are out in the summer. A game is assumed, but nothing has been announced. The Pirates of the Caribbean game came out soon after the first wave of the toys, but it was published by Disney to coincide with the release of On Stranger Tides. I would imagine the game will come out in time for Christmas and the first Hobbit movie, but who knows? Traveller's Tales are already working on two announced LEGO games for release this year, so whether they've even had time to work on a third I don't know. Obviously it wouldn't have even been considered until LEGO won the rights to making the toys, and that was a pretty recent thing, they only announced it in December. The pre-release photos I've seen of the toys had all the new parts molded in just plain white, and those were leaked just before Christmas. So it was still in the early stages then, which makes me think they only secured the rights a couple of months ago. Like I said, TT already has its hands full of LEGO City Stories and LEGO Batman 2, so it might not even have had time to start a LotR game. We'll just have to wait, unfortunately.
